Description

The Central Indiana Safety Council invites you to attend our monthly meetings to connect with like-minded professionals in the safety and health industries.
Our mission and purpose is:
1. To provide safety and health awareness in the workplace.
2. To provide a forum to address safety and health issues and concerns of mutual interest.
3. To provide educational programming to promote safety and health in the workplace.
Meetings are typically the first Thursday of each month.

September 1 Meeting
Speaker: Debbie Rauen, INSafe Safety Consultant, Indiana Dept. of Labor
Topic: OSHA's Training Requirements for Employees
- Familiarize employers with OSHA training standards and requirements
- Job task/operations training
- Best practices
Debbie Rauen currently serves as a Safety Consultant and Trainer with the Indiana Department of Labor’s INSafe Division for 8 years and an IOSHA Compliance Officer for 15 years prior. Debbie is also a member of Indiana State Police, Indiana Traffic Management Effort (INTIME) Committee. Prior to her employment with the Indiana Department of Labor, Debbie worked in the private sector as a machine and forklift service operator and Plant Fire Inspector for a plastic, rubber and chemical facility. Debbie was also a volunteer fire fighter and EMT for a county fire/EMS service.
